    Great piece of gear. I have now gigged with it a dozen times or so. To be clear, you’ll need to buy your own goosenect to attach to it (standard threading will work) and a mic clip to fit your brand of microphone.

    I previously used a kick drum mic stand that worked fine. However, from time to time the mic cord would get pulled and cause the mic to turn away from the amp. The cabgrabber eliminates that problem.

    Seems to be made of quality material and grips the amp cabinet tightly. I use mine on a Fender Deluxe Reverb.

    Have used in many pro touring applications, does a fair job of isolation from the speaker cab.

    You may need a short gooseneck, an extension or an LO2 to get the correct positioning.
    we are using for festival situation with amps on rolling risers- don;t have the concern of moving a mic stand- the mics are mounted to the amps
